Stockimg AI is an AI-powered stock photo generator that creates unique, high-quality stock images tailored to your needs. Simply describe the type of image you want and Stockimg AI generates it from scratch.

Microsoft Designer is a vector graphics editor developed by Microsoft, similar to Adobe Illustrator. It allows users to create digital illustrations, layouts, and typography for print, web, video, and mobile. Key features include vector tools, image tracing, typography tools, creative effects, and integration with other Microsoft Office apps.
